Barbecue

501 kcal per 100 g, with 6.7 g protein, 56.5 g carbs and 26.5 g fat. Full micronutrients and serving info below.

Why does Barbecue have a Nutri-Score of C?

Nutri-Score weighs negatives (calories, sugar, saturated fat, sodium) against positives (fiber, protein) per 100 g. Points against come from calorie density (501 kcal), saturated fat (3 g), sodium (440 mg); points in favor come from fiber (4.6 g). Overall that places it in band C.
